Injuries That Arise From Slip and Fall Accidents

Slip and fall accidents are a common type of accident that can happen in the workplace and on public and private premises. Most slip-and-fall accidents result in minor injuries, such as cuts and bruises. However, some slip and fall injuries can cause serious and life-threatening injuries. Here are some of the common injuries that arise from a slip and fall accident.


Spinal Cord Injuries


Spinal cord injuries often occur when you hit your back on the ground or on an object on your way down. The injuries can also occur if you twist your torso or back during the fall. This can cause muscle tears or strains, herniated discs, and broken vertebrae. You might also experience chronic pain and even paralysis.


Head Injuries


Head injuries occur if you hit your head against the floor or an object when falling down. These injuries can also happen if you violently jolt or jar your head during a fall. You need to seek immediate medical attention since head injuries may not be immediately apparent and may appear after a day or two. 


Common symptoms of head injuries include sudden headaches, nausea, dizziness, and loss of balance. Other more serious injuries include traumatic brain injuries and concussions. If you don't get immediate medical attention, you might have neurological conditions, strokes, memory issues, and changes in personality.


Knee Injuries


The knee is a complex tissue that includes ligaments and bones. Slip and fall accidents can cause dislocations, tears, sprains, and fractures on your knee. These injuries take a long time to heal, but you should get immediate medical attention.


Severe Lacerations and Cuts


Sharp metals, broken glass, and debris can lead to lacerations and severe cuts. These are serious injuries that require sutures or stitches to heal. If the cuts are deep enough, they will cause damage to the muscles and nerves.


Wrist, Elbow, and Shoulder Injuries


Most people's natural reaction during a fall is to try and protect their heads by using their hands. While this can protect your hands, it can lead to wrist and elbow injuries. For example, soft tissues and nerves in the shoulders can become injured. The treatment can range from rehabilitation therapy to compression and rest.


Neck Injuries


A slip and fall accident can cause damage and injuries to the part of your spine above the shoulders. This results in nerve damage or fractures of the bones in the spinal column. If the damage is severe, you might suffer from a permanent or temporary disability. You can also be paralyzed.


Neck injuries can be life-threatening and require immediate medical attention.


Broken Digits


Slip and fall injuries can injure and break your fingers and toes. For example, your fingers can break if you try to grab yourself as you fall. The toes can also stub into objects during the fall. 


Injured fingers and nails may not look like a serious injury, but this can reduce your ability to perform daily tasks. For example, you might be unable to walk until you recover fully. Other effects include the inability to write, type, drive, or hold anything. You will also experience severe discomfort and pain due to these injuries. 


Nerve Damage


The forceful or stretching impact can damage your nerves and cause severe injury. For example, a slip and fall accident can cause cutting, crashing, compressing, and stretching of the nerves. Damage typically happens to the nerves that are nearest the body surface. The result is shooting or sharp pain, tingling, numbness in the injured area, and muscle weakness.
